Highlights
Are people in Boston older or younger than people in Manhattan?
- The Median Age in Boston is 5.5 years younger than in Manhattan.

Are housing costs cheaper in Boston or Manhattan?
- Boston housing costs are 43.9% less expensive than Manhattan hous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Boston or Manhattan?
- The average commute for residents of Boston is 1.4 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Manhattan.

Things to do in Boston?
Boston, Massachusetts is a bustling metropolitan city with plenty to offer. From the renowned Freedom Trail and Fenway Park to the scenic Charles River and Beacon Hill, visitors of all ages will find something to do in this historic city. Tour Harvard University or take a walk through the cobblestone streets of Beacon Hill and see why it's known as one of America's most charming cities. From art and history museums to sports venues and delicious seafood restaurants, Boston has it all for anyone looking for an unforgettable experience.
